Clock Generators, PLLs, Frequency Synthesizers Analog Devices, Inc. MAX9471ETP+T Overview

The MAX9471ETP+T from Analog Devices, Inc. is a high-performance IC multipurpose clock generator housed in a compact 20-TQFN package. This advanced device integrates seamlessly into various applications, providing robust solutions for generating low-jitter, high-frequency clocks. Designed to meet the rigorous demands of modern electronics, the MAX9471ETP+T offers a versatile configuration that enables it to support a wide range of applications, enhancing system performance while reducing design complexity. The Clock Generators, PLLs, Frequency Synthesizers Analog Devices, Inc. MAX9471ETP+T is ideal for designers looking to streamline their designs with a reliable, precise clocking solution that ensures system stability and improved data integrity.

MAX9471ETP+T Features

The MAX9471ETP+T features include low jitter performance, a wide frequency range, and programmable outputs that can be tailored to specific system requirements. Its ability to generate multiple frequencies from a single input makes it an indispensable tool for multi-function devices. Additionally, the device’s low power consumption and minimal electromagnetic interference (EMI) generation make it suitable for use in sensitive electronic equipment.

MAX9471ETP+T Applications

  • Telecommunications Equipment: Utilized for generating precise clock signals essential for data transmission and reception, ensuring reliability and efficiency in communication infrastructures.
  • Consumer Electronics: Serves as a core component in devices such as smartphones and tablets, where multiple clock outputs help manage different subsystems like processors and communication interfaces.
  • Networking Devices: Used in routers, switches, and networking hubs to provide accurate timing solutions that improve data handling capabilities and network reliability.
  • Industrial Systems: Ensures synchronized operations in complex industrial machines and automation systems, optimizing performance and safety.
  • Computing Applications: Critical in PCs, servers, and data centers, where stable and reliable clock generation is vital for overall system performance and data integrity.
